This episode tackles the urgent topic of youth mental health in the context of social media. Through candid conversations, youths share their experiences of struggling with mental health while navigating the often overwhelming digital landscape. They discuss the harmful comparisons, the need for support, and the importance of reaching out for help, all while emphasizing that healing is a journey requiring self-awareness and community connection.

• Sharing personal mental health experiences with social media
• Discussing unhealthy habits developed from social media usage
• Exploring both the negative and positive impacts of online connections
• Overcoming feelings of inadequacy and guilt through support
• The importance of reaching out and seeking help
• Addressing adult perspectives on youth mental health
• Emphasizing the need for understanding and authenticity
